Transaction e0a2f4a6659a41004d67c811011986d7d85b5bfef933761f5dc532fabdc72485

29 Input
2 Outputs
  • e0a2f4a6659a41004d67c811011986d7d85b5bfef933761f5dc532fabdc72485:0
  • value  392368297
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• e0a2f4a6659a41004d67c811011986d7d85b5bfef933761f5dc532fabdc72485:1
  • value  955936
    address  3P4FDRGiK1fnjguNAScvciNEM3ZGiBxHe1